Crispy Bacon & Potato Sheet Pan

IngredientQuantity
Russet potatoes, scrubbed and thinly sliced (about 1/8-inch thick)4 medium
Bacon, chopped into 1-inch pieces6 slices
Olive oil1 tablespoon
Salt1/2 teaspoon
Black pepper1/4 teaspoon
Fresh chives or parsley, chopped2 tablespoons

Instructions

  1. Preheat the oven to 400°F (200°C). Line a large rimmed baking sheet with parchment paper or foil.
  2. Add the sliced potatoes to a large bowl. Drizzle with olive oil, then season with salt and black pepper. Toss until the slices are evenly coated.
  3. Spread the potatoes on the prepared sheet pan in a single, even layer for maximum crispiness.
  4. Scatter the chopped bacon evenly over the potatoes.
  5. Bake for 30–35 minutes, tossing or flipping everything halfway through, until the potatoes are golden and crispy and the bacon is fully cooked.
  6. Let the pan rest for 5 minutes, then sprinkle with chopped chives or parsley. Serve warm.
